Abstract

ABSTRACT Sustainability in corporate finance has gained prominence under growing societal and regulatory pressures. Green initiatives, encompassing sustainable technologies and practices, enhance environmental responsibility, financial performance, and competitiveness. This study examines a global data set of 2560 firms (2009–2023) to explore links between environmental innovation, financial performance (measured by return on equity), and institutional investors' influence. Findings reveal that pension funds promote green innovation due to long‐term goals, while investment firms prioritize short‐term returns, discouraging such activities. These results, robust across tests, highlight how investment horizons shape sustainability strategies, offering actionable insights for policymakers, investors, and regulators fostering sustainable growth. Lastly, our study aims to contribute to the advancement of the research stream from a theoretical standpoint by offering insights into overcoming the assumption of shareholder preference homogeneity, as posited by classical agency theory.
